#203315 Color
#203315 is rgb(32, 51, 21) in RGB, hsl(98, 42%, 14%) in HSL, and about cmyk(37%, 0%, 59%, 80%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Phthalo Green (#123524), visibly different at ΔE 10.29.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#203315 Channel Values
How #203315 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 32 · G 51 · B 21 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 98° · S 42% · L 14%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 98° · S 59% · V 20%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 37% · M 0% · Y 59% · K 80%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 13.59:1 vs white · 1.55: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#203315 background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#203315 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#203315?
#203315 is a darkest green — rgb(32, 51, 21) in RGB and hsl(98, 42%, 14%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Phthalo Green (#123524), which is visibly different at a CIE76 distance of 10.29.
What is the RGB value of #203315?
#203315 is rgb(32, 51, 21) — red 32, green 51, and blue 21 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#203315?
#203315 converts to approximately cmyk(37%, 0%, 59%, 80%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#203315 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#203315 scores 13.59:1 against white and 1.55: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#203315 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#203315 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kslategray (#2F4F4F) at a CIE76 distance of 23.65, which is visibly different.
